Simplified Explanation: The patent application describes a method and apparatus for identifying the best shot in a long-range face recognition system. This involves detecting facial areas in images, analyzing them to calculate a quality measurement, and selecting the best face image based on this measurement.

Original Abstract Submitted
A method and apparatus for detecting the best shot in a long-range face recognition system is provided. The method of detecting the best shot includes detecting a facial area in an image received from the outside, calculating a quality element measurement value of the face image by analyzing the facial area, and selecting a best shot face image, among the detected facial areas, based on the quality element measurement value.
